Domitian, 13 September 81 - 18 September 96 A.D., Ancient Counterfeits
|Domitian|, |Domitian,| |13| |September| |81| |-| |18| |September| |96| |A.D.,| |Ancient| |Counterfeits|, Many ancient plated counterfeits have an obverse and reverse that do not match. The dies were likely created using impressions of genuine coins. Two different coins had to be used because producing each die destroyed the coin used to create an impression. The forgers were apparently unconcerned about mismatched types. The silver from the destroyed coins could then be used to make the silver foil for plating.
RS91042. Fouree silver plated denarius, cf. RIC II-1 720 for obv. (silver, official, Rome, Sep 90 - Sep 91); RIC II-1 789 for rev. (silver, official, Rome, Sep 95 - Sep 96), F, many platting breaks, unofficial counterfeiter's mint, weight 2.286g, maximum diameter 18.9mm, die axis 180o, c. 95 - 99 A.D.; obverse IMP CAES DOMIT AVG GERM P M TR P X, laureate head right; reverse IMP XXII COS XVII CENS P P P, Minerva standing left, helmeted and draped, thunderbolt in right hand, spear vertical behind in left hand, grounded shield at feet behind; SOLD
